Foros del Web » Programando para Internet » PHP »

Enviar Email desde PHP sin función mail...

Estas en el tema de Enviar Email desde PHP sin función mail... en el foro de PHP en Foros del Web. Saludos! Pues eso.... que basándome en un tutorial he desarrollado un par de .PHP en los que se contiene el formulario y las variables de ...
  #1 (permalink)  
Antiguo 29/11/2006, 08:23
Avatar de andrewp  
Fecha de Ingreso: agosto-2003
Ubicación: Barcelona
Mensajes: 1.160
Antigüedad: 21 años, 3 meses
Puntos: 5
Enviar Email desde PHP sin función mail...

Saludos!

Pues eso.... que basándome en un tutorial he desarrollado un par de .PHP en los que se contiene el formulario y las variables de envío respectivamente. Desde luego, mi servidor tiene instaladas y configuradas las funciones para PHP. El problema es que al ejecutar el botón "enviar" se abre un cuadro de diálogo que dice si quiero bajar el archivo que contiene las variables a mi PC, si lo quiero abrir o cancelar la operación ....

Sabéis que puede estar pasando para que no se ejecuten las variables?

Gracias por vuestra ayuda.
__________________
Andrew :P
  #2 (permalink)  
Antiguo 29/11/2006, 08:33
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 10 meses
Puntos: 129
Cita:
Iniciado por andrewp Ver Mensaje
Saludos!

Pues eso.... que basándome en un tutorial he desarrollado un par de .PHP en los que se contiene el formulario y las variables de envío respectivamente. Desde luego, mi servidor tiene instaladas y configuradas las funciones para PHP. El problema es que al ejecutar el botón "enviar" se abre un cuadro de diálogo que dice si quiero bajar el archivo que contiene las variables a mi PC, si lo quiero abrir o cancelar la operación ....

Sabéis que puede estar pasando para que no se ejecuten las variables?

Gracias por vuestra ayuda.
Según el reporte que mencionas puede pasar:

1) que el script de proceso no tenga nombre .php ...
2) que no use "short_open_tag" a ON tu servidor .. lo cual hace que no se acepte código PHP que lo llames por <? .. debiendo usar <?php
3) que realmente PHP no esté funcionando en tu servidor .. Revisalo con otros códigos PHP .. un simple <?php phpinfo(); ?> serviría.

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#3 (permalink)  
Antiguo 29/11/2006, 08:41
Avatar de andrewp  
Fecha de Ingreso: agosto-2003
Ubicación: Barcelona
Mensajes: 1.160
Antigüedad: 21 años, 3 meses
Puntos: 5
Hola Cluster y gracias por tu respuesta. He testeado en el servidor:

Cita:
Iniciado por Cluster Ver Mensaje
<?php phpinfo(); ?>
y me sale el mismo mismo cuadro... Parece que se tratara de un archivo para bajar al PC y abrirlo posteriormente con un editor... En otras palabras no se ejecuta... Qué podría hacer entonces?

Gracias por vuestra ayuda.

P.D.... Por qué, entonces, otros PHP sí se pueden ejecutar?
__________________
Andrew :P
  #4 (permalink)  
Antiguo 29/11/2006, 08:43
Avatar de david_M_G  
Fecha de Ingreso: febrero-2005
Mensajes: 938
Antigüedad: 19 años, 9 meses
Puntos: 20
Lo cual significa que no lo está ejecutando bajo PHP.

Debería aparecerte una página como esta: phpinfo
  #5 (permalink)  
Antiguo 29/11/2006, 09:09
O_O
 
Fecha de Ingreso: enero-2002
Ubicación: Santiago - Chile
Mensajes: 34.417
Antigüedad: 22 años, 10 meses
Puntos: 129
Cita:
Iniciado por andrewp Ver Mensaje
Hola Cluster y gracias por tu respuesta. He testeado en el servidor:



y me sale el mismo mismo cuadro... Parece que se tratara de un archivo para bajar al PC y abrirlo posteriormente con un editor... En otras palabras no se ejecuta... Qué podría hacer entonces?

Gracias por vuestra ayuda.

P.D.... Por qué, entonces, otros PHP sí se pueden ejecutar?
Pero script tiene extensión: .php

Y que "otros scripts" dices que se ejecutan? ... están en el mismo directorio? .. tienen los mismos permisos de ejecución/lectura/escritura? ..

Un saludo,
__________________
Por motivos personales ya no puedo estar con Uds. Fue grato haber compartido todos estos años. Igualmente los seguiré leyendo.
  #6 (permalink)  
Antiguo 29/11/2006, 09:24
Avatar de andrewp  
Fecha de Ingreso: agosto-2003
Ubicación: Barcelona
Mensajes: 1.160
Antigüedad: 21 años, 3 meses
Puntos: 5
Ok!... Gracias por vuestras sugerencias y recomendaciones... Acabo de enterarme que los PHP funcionan a modo "HIDE" en un servidor diferente. Si no es por vosotros no me entero de este modo oculto.

Y efectivamente, he hecho el test en el otro servidor y se ejecuta sin problemas. El problema que ahora tengo es que en ese servidor no hay ninguna función e-mail (sendmail) para mi formulario... Osea que estoy maniatado en este aspecto.

Mil gracias por vuestra ayuda.
__________________
Andrew :P
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 22:30.